Efficiency and Quality Care Go Hand in Hand

First and foremost, it's essential to understand that profitability and quality care are not mutually exclusive. In fact, they often go hand in hand. A well-run, efficient practice can provide better care while also improving its bottom line. The key lies in optimizing your time and resources.


Key Strategies to Maximize Your Day

Start your day with a clear plan. Before you even step into the office, review your schedule and patient files. This preparation allows you to anticipate any challenges, plan for complex procedures, and ensure you have all necessary materials ready. By doing so, you'll minimize downtime and maximize your chair time with patients.


Delegation is another key factor in maximizing your day. Many dentists fall into the trap of trying to do everything themselves. However, a well-trained team can handle many tasks, freeing you up to focus on the procedures that truly require your expertise. Empower your hygienists, dental assistants, and office staff to take on more responsibilities. This not only increases efficiency but also boosts team morale and job satisfaction.


Invest in technology that can save you time and improve patient outcomes. Digital impressions, CAD/CAM systems, and AI-assisted diagnostics can significantly speed up processes while enhancing accuracy. Consider expanding your services. Offering a wider range of treatments can attract more patients and increase your revenue per patient visit. This might include cosmetic procedures, orthodontics, or sleep apnea treatments. However, only expand into areas where you can maintain the highest standards of care.


Optimizing the Patient Experience

Don't underestimate the power of patient education. Well-informed patients are more likely to accept treatment plans and refer others to your practice. Utilize your waiting room time effectively by providing educational content through videos or interactive displays. This not only improves patient knowledge but can also reduce the time you spend explaining procedures, allowing you to see more patients.


Streamline your administrative processes. Paperwork and administrative tasks can eat up a significant portion of your day. Implement digital solutions for patient forms, insurance claims, and record-keeping. Focus on building lasting relationships with your patients. While it might seem counterintuitive when trying to maximize profitability, strong patient relationships lead to better retention, more referrals, and, ultimately, a more stable and profitable practice. Take the time to truly listen to your patients' concerns and explain treatments thoroughly. This investment in patient relationships will pay dividends in the long run.


Lastly, don't forget to continually analyze and adjust your approach. Use data analytics to track your productivity, identify bottlenecks, and make informed decisions about where to focus your efforts.
